Far be it from me, the guy who bought a new iPad+ethernet adapter (after returning another tablet) just recently just to run CSI, to tell you not to get a new tablet, but I really think it's just network related. They worked in the past right? If you have one-way communication to from TouchOSC to Reaper (or vice versa) that means they're communicating and you're close. It's just figuring out what's that one last thing that's not working.
Is your Send Port in Touch OSC the same as the CSI Receives On port in the CSI device preferences? Is the Receive Port in Touch OSC the same as the CSI Sends On port in the CSI prefs? Remember, they're flipped: send on one is receive on the other and vice versa. Is the Host IP address in TouchOSC the IP address of the actual PC. Is the IP address in CSI preferences the tablet IP address?
There's a nice trick here to get Reaper to you how to find your PC's IP address without having to mess with ipconfig. Considering your phone is working, you probably have that part right.
https://github.com/GeoffAWaddington/...cal-ip-address
Do you have a new router or some kind of firewall that may be blocking the traffic? It's going to be something like that. And if everything else is perfect, try a few different ports. 8001, 8002, 8005, 8008, etc. Restart Reaper when changing OSC settings just to be safe.

Cool, also make sure the phone and pad have the same IP address for the computer, but different ports.
Each IP can only have one connection per port.
So, if you use 8000/9000 for the phone, use 8001/9001 for the pad, or something like that.

Glad it's working Yes, you're quite correct about broadcasting, I should have mentioned it. You'll need to put:
Code:
OnInitialization SetBroadcastGoZone
..in the main unit Home Zone, after the Navigator line.
and:
Code:
OnInitialization SetReceiveGoZone
...in the extender Home Zone, after the Navigator line.
Quote:
Btw, is there any solution for long parameter names in "FocusedFXParamNameDisplay"?
|
Alas no, not currently. FocusedFXParameter operates independently of the fx.zon files.

LuxDisplays:
https://www.ebay.co.uk/itm/Mackie-Co...item23dafc9c22
There's probably a US listing as well.
It's listed as being compatible, but definitely check to see if anyone has actually done it .
Also be aware that replacing them in a C4 is a lot more work than an MCU or XT. The unit has to be completely disassembled and the old standoffs in the motherboard need to be drilled out and replaced to allow the 3 lower displays to fit.

They are pricey, but it's a bit of well engineered, custom kit. If you're buying 4, see if Stephen will give you a discount
If the cost still doesn't make sense to you, you could replace the existing electro luminescent panels (the part that wears out) Not as complicated on the C4 as the LuxDisplays model, but does involve a bit of soldering. This is what I did a couple of times before I got the Luxes.
Here's the panel: https://www.backlight4you.com/EL-Pan...ated::967.html
The video I linked for @Cragster describes the process, albeit on the pro model.

I don't think you can spread the sends from a single channel across multiple surfaces, but this definitely should be a feature request
What you can do is bank the sends on a single surface (remember to set the maximum number of sends in the prefs). Here's my selected track Send Zone:
Code:
Zone "SelectedTrackSendSlot"
SelectedTrackSendSlotNavigator
Send Reaper "_S&M_DUMMY_TGL1"
Send GoZone Home
DisplayUpper| TrackSendNameDisplay
DisplayLower| TrackSendPanDisplay
Control+DisplayLower| TrackSendPrePostDisplay
Control+RotaryPush| TrackSendPrePost
Fader|Touch+DisplayLower| TrackSendVolumeDisplay
Mute| TrackSendMute
Rotary| TrackSendPan
Fader| TrackSendVolume
BankLeft SendSlotBank -8
BankRight SendSlotBank 8
ZoneEnd

Not that I know of, but it really needs to added Also, we only have 2 of the 3 Send Modes available as the Action just toggles. I'm sure they'll turn up in a future build
One thing I forgot to mention, if you use the CSI Actions for the track auto modes, the auto button LEDs on your surface will work. They need to be in their own Zone (SelectedTrackNavigator) and be in the IncludedZones in the Home Zone.
Here's the Zone:
Code:
Zone "AutoModes"
SelectedTrackNavigator
Read TrackAutoMode 1
Write TrackAutoMode 3
Trim TrackAutoMode 0
Touch TrackAutoMode 2
Latch TrackAutoMode 4
Group Reaper "42023" //Set track automation mode to latch preview
Shift+Read GlobalAutoMode 1
Shift+Write GlobalAutoMode 3
Shift+Trim GlobalAutoMode 0
Shift+Touch GlobalAutoMode 2
Shift+Latch GlobalAutoMode 4
Shift+Group Reaper "42024" //Set all tracks automation mode to latch preview
ZoneEnd
Remember to delete all those lines from your buttons Zone.
